How do you make your first million dollars as a real estate developer? In this video, I sit down with Somerville-based developer Pablo Picker to tour one of his latest projects and break down what it actually takes to build wealth through real estate development.
Pablo spent nearly 20 years working as a general contractor before transitioning into development. He has now secured approvals for four projects in Somerville, with multiple developments currently under construction. We break down Pablo’s current Somerville project.
The property began as a single-story commercial building listed for approximately $500,000. Pablo acquired it for around $400,000, completed the entitlement process, and increased the land’s value to approximately $800,000. The project is now being transformed into three residential units, with roughly $850,000 in construction costs, an estimated total basis of around $1.7 million and a targeted exit value of approximately $2.3 million.
The process has taken years and required zoning approvals, additional variances, creative deal structuring, financing, patience, and the willingness to keep moving when unexpected problems appeared.
This is not an overnight success story. It is a real look at how developers create value by recognizing opportunity, solving difficult problems, building strong relationships, and executing consistently.

I recently helped the Foley family secure approximately $2 million in financing to open their second location, Backyard by Foley’s, in Dennis Port, Cape Cod.
The Foley family has been in business for more than 100 years in Boston, and now the next generation is expanding that legacy with one of Cape Cod’s newest outdoor, family-friendly venues.
In this video, I sit down with 23-year-old entrepreneur Mike Foley to discuss how his family turned an idea into a major hospitality project.
Backyard by Foley’s includes rotating food trucks, an ice cream shop, outdoor games, live entertainment, lounge seating, a main bar, and space for families, large groups, weddings, and private events. In 2023 I had the pleasure of meeting R. Donahue Peebles, the richest African American real estate developer in America. His journey and wisdom offer key insights for anyone looking to achieve success at the highest level, both in business and in life.
Here are the five principles of success that Peebles shared when we met and in his keynote speech at the event:
1. Create an Environment for Wealth Creation – You need to be in spaces that encourage and facilitate financial growth.
2. Develop Skills & Knowledge to Identify Opportunity – Learn how to create value in the marketplace and spot opportunities others may miss.
3. Build a Team & Apply Leverage – Success is not a solo journey; building the right team and applying leverage is essential.
4. Seek Mentorship – Guidance from experienced individuals can accelerate your path to success.
5. Set a WIG (Wildly Important Goal) – Define a bold, clear, and specific goal that will drive your long-term success.
